    coming from the gunpla world, GW really doesn't consider the customer when engineering the sprue. like why would you leave HALF a foot on the terrain piece? Bandai literally splits their kit based on colours and injects them in colour so you don't even have to paint them. While miniatures are harder to split, there should be at least some baseline on how to split the mini to make painting easier

    About how Hair are constructed.
    Try checking Melusai archers or spear girls.. their huge hair are connected to model with one, little joint - they break of sooo easly.
    I learned with time, when I glue them back I always stick them as well a bit to a back or arm, or any other point to make it sturdier.
